NC to organize mass assembly in Kathmandu on Friday demanding formation of parliamentary probe committee

The main opposition Nepali Congress is to organize a mass meeting in Kathmandu on Friday demanding formation of a parliamentary probe committee to investigate cooperative fraud charges against Deputy Prime Minister and Home Minister Rabi Lamichhane.

A joint meeting of the Central Committee and Parliamentary Party decided to organize a mass assembly for the justice of the victims of cooperatives.

Congress central member and lawmaker Dila Sangraula said that the government is heading on the path of authoritarianism instead of forming a parliamentary probe committee to look into cooperative fraud cases.

She said that the Congress leaders are compelled to hit the streets against the undemocratic culture of the government.

“Now, Congress leaders will take to the streets. We have decided to stage the protest not only in the Parliament but also on the roads. Our protest will continue until the parliamentary probe committee is formed and the victims of cooperatives get justice,” she said.
